php - Symfony 全新安装无法在我的本地主机上运行

标签 php symfony terminal xampp symfony-console

我在本地主机 htdocs\symfony-fresh 上安装了 Symfony 的新副本,文件结构为: enter image description here

现在我在 git bash 中运行以下命令:

$ php bin/console server:run

然后建议我浏览 127.0.0.1:8000 以查看 symfony 的全新安装。它就像一个魅力。但一天后,我浏览 127.0.0.1:8000 时,看到以下错误消息:

This site can’t be reached
127.0.0.1 refused to connect. 

服务器似乎已离线。我检查了我的 apache 和 Mysql 正在运行。 enter image description here

然后我尝试再次运行该命令:

$ php bin/console server:run

但是同样的问题正在发生。我是 Symfony 的新手,很喜欢学习,但这个问题困扰了我。我应该怎么做才能在 127.0.0.1/symfony-fresh 或 localhost/symfony-fresh 上运行此应用程序浏览?

最佳答案

您应该检查以下状态:

php bin/console server:status

默认情况下,Web 服务器监听环回设备上的端口 8000。您可以更改将 IP 地址和端口作为命令行参数传递的套接字:

# passing a specific IP and port
php bin/console server:start 192.168.0.1:8080

# or like this
php bin/console server:start *:8080 

关于php - Symfony 全新安装无法在我的本地主机上运行,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/48144355/

相关文章:

Mac OS X 终端的 Python raw_input() 限制?

bash - VSCode : Why is (pipenv) not displayed on the terminal? 上的 Pipenv

php - 使用面向 Web 的应用程序防止目录遍历 - 正则表达式是防弹的吗?

php - 如果存在#,则 URL 被修剪

php - Guzzle Curl 错误未被 try catch 语句捕获(Laravel)

symfony - 在 Symfony2.4 中容器在 onKernelController 中使用 setController 后为 null

mysql - 如何对分组进行子计数

php - 覆盖 WordPress 中的插件功能

symfony - Webpack,变量未定义

macos - 使用OS X中的另一个端口进行SSH连接?